#! /usr/bin/env python
#
# Process a CSV file with a list of authors into a LaTeX author list
#
# The data source is expected to be made of 3 text files:
# - authors.csv: the list of authors with 4 columns named "Firstnames", "Lastname", "Affiliation", "ORCID"
#
# These 3 files are typically built from the Google Docs https://docs.google.com/spreadsheets/d/1SFcJkI0bBoGs5av1o80apeMCXYWd8P-8PEbEJ-odlpI/edit?gid=0#gid=0
#
# Note: this script requires Python >= 3.9
#
# Initial version written by Graeme Stewart (graeme.andrew.stewart@cern.ch) and Michel Jouvin (jouvin@lal.in2p3.fr) for the HSF CWP in 2017
# Modified by the same authors for the HSF EPPSU document in 2025
import sys
PYTHON_MIN = (3, 9)
major, minor, _, _, _ = sys.version_info
if (major, minor) < PYTHON_MIN:
python_min_str = '.'.join(str(x) for x in PYTHON_MIN)
# Keep old formatter syntax to be sure it works with old version of Python
print ("This script requires Python %s or later" % python_min_str)
sys.exit(2)
import re
import argparse
import csv
# Define some constants related to application exit status
EXIT_STATUS_SUCCESS = 0
EXIT_STATUS_OPTION_ERROR = 3
EXIT_STATUS_FAILURE = 5
# Default input files
AUTHOR_FILE_DEFAULT = "authors.csv"
ARXIV_AUTHOR_FILE_DEFAULT = "hep-eppsu-software-authors.arxiv"
LATEX_AUTHOR_FILE_DEFAULT = "hep-eppsu-software-authors.tex"
ARXIV_AUTHORS_PREFIX_DEFAULT= "HEP Software Foundation: "
# Miscellaneous constants
AFFILIATION_USE_LETTERS = True
class Author():
"""
Class representing authors, their affiliations and ORCID
"""
def __init__(self, name:str, affiliation_id:str=None, orcid:str=None) -> None:
self.name = name
self.affiliation_id = affiliation_id
if orcid:
self.orcid = orcid
else:
self.orcid = None
class AffiliationList():
def __init__(self, index_letter:bool):
"""
Initialise the affiliation list
:param index_letter: if True, use a letter for the affiliation index else a number
"""
self._list = list()
self._index_letter = index_letter
def add(self, affiliation:str):
"""
Append an affiliation to the list and returns its ID
:param affiliation: affiliation string
"""
self._list.append(affiliation)
return self.get_id(affiliation)
def get_id(self, affiliation:str):
"""
Return the ID to use as an index for a particular affiliation, based on
its index in the list. The index can be letter-based or digit-based.
:param affiliation: affiliation string
:return: index to use to refer to this affiliation in the author list
"""
try:
affiliation_index = self._list.index(affiliation)
except ValueError:
return None
if self._index_letter:
high_order = affiliation_index // 26
id = ''
if high_order > 0:
id = chr(ord('a') + high_order - 1)
id += chr(ord('a') + (affiliation_index % 26))
else:
id = affiliation_index + 1
return id
def firstnames_to_initials(firstnames:str) -> str:
"""
Build a list of initials (as a string) from a string containing
one or more space-separated names
:param firsnames: string containng space-separated names
:return: string containing initials
"""
initials = ''
for firstname in re.split('\s', firstnames):
initials += f'{firstname.capitalize()[0]}.'
return initials.strip()
def latex_escape(string):
"""
Function to escape latex reserved characters
:param string: the string containing the characters to escape
:return: the escaped string
"""
CHARS_TO_ESCAPE_PATTERN = re.compile(r'(?<!\\)(?P<char>[&%\$#_{}])')
SPECIAL_LATEX_CHARS = {'~':'$\\\\textasciitilde$',
'^':'$\\\\textasciicircum$'}
# Do not attempt to escape \ as it may have been added as an escape character
# and is unlikely to be present in an affiliation or footnote...
# If it is present, if will have to be escaped manually
# '\\':'$\\\\textbackslash$'}
# Escape all reserved characters that can be escaped
string = CHARS_TO_ESCAPE_PATTERN.sub('\\\\\g<char>', string)
# Then replace special chars
for special_char, repl in SPECIAL_LATEX_CHARS.items():
string = re.sub(re.escape(special_char), repl, string)
return string
def main():
try:
parser = argparse.ArgumentParser()
parser.add_argument('--arxiv-output', dest='arxiv_output_file', default=ARXIV_AUTHOR_FILE_DEFAULT,
help='Output Arxiv author file (D: {})'.format(ARXIV_AUTHOR_FILE_DEFAULT))
parser.add_argument('--arxiv-authors-prefix', dest='arxiv_authors_prefix', default=ARXIV_AUTHORS_PREFIX_DEFAULT,
help=f'Prefix for Arxiv authors list: {ARXIV_AUTHORS_PREFIX_DEFAULT}')
parser.add_argument('--authors-csv', dest='authors', default=AUTHOR_FILE_DEFAULT,
help='CSV file containining author list (D: {})'.format(AUTHOR_FILE_DEFAULT))
parser.add_argument('--more-authors', action='store_true', default=False, help='Add a last entry mentioning more authors are coming')
parser.add_argument('--output', dest='output_file', default=LATEX_AUTHOR_FILE_DEFAULT,
help='Output Latex file (D: {})'.format(LATEX_AUTHOR_FILE_DEFAULT))
parser.add_argument('--use-initials', action='store_true', default=False, help='Use initials in author first names')
parser.affil_index = parser.add_mutually_exclusive_group()
parser.affil_index.add_argument('--affiliation-letters', action='store_true', default=AFFILIATION_USE_LETTERS, help='Use letters are affilition index')
parser.affil_index.add_argument('--affiliation-numbers', action='store_true', default=not AFFILIATION_USE_LETTERS, help='Use numbers are affilition index')
options = parser.parse_args()
except Exception as e:
parser.invalid_option_value('Parsing error: {}'.format(e.msg))
return EXIT_STATUS_OPTION_ERROR
author_list = []
affiliation_list = AffiliationList(not options.affiliation_numbers)
# Open and process the authors file sorted by lastname
# Reuse already existing affiliations when shared by several authors
with open(options.authors, encoding='utf-8') as author_fh:
rows = csv.DictReader(author_fh, delimiter=',')
for author in sorted(rows, key=lambda x: x['Lastname']):
affiliation_id = affiliation_list.get_id(author['Affiliation'])
if affiliation_id is None:
affiliation_id = affiliation_list.add(author['Affiliation'])
if options.use_initials:
name = f'{firstnames_to_initials(author["Firstnames"])} {author["Lastname"]}'
else:
name = f'{author["Firstnames"]} {author["Lastname"]}'
author_list.append(Author(name, affiliation_id, author['ORCID']))
# Optionally add a dummy entry saying that more authors and affiliations are expected
if options.more_authors:
affiliation_list.add('Many more to come...')
author_list.append(Author('And many more to come...', affiliation_list.get_id('Many more to come...')))
# Write a Latex file representing authors and their affiliations
with open(options.output_file, 'w', encoding='utf-8') as latex_fh:
for author in author_list:
if author.orcid is None:
orcid_link = ''
else:
orcid_link = f'\orcidlink{{{author.orcid}}}'
name = re.sub('\s', '~', author.name)
latex_fh.write(f'\\author[{author.affiliation_id}]{{{name}{orcid_link}}}\n')
latex_fh.write('\n')
for affiliation in affiliation_list._list:
latex_fh.write(f"\\affiliation[{affiliation_list.get_id(affiliation)}]{{{affiliation}}}\n")
# Write out the author list to copy into the arXiv author file
with open(options.arxiv_output_file, "w", encoding="utf-8") as arxivoutput:
print(f"{ARXIV_AUTHORS_PREFIX_DEFAULT}{', '.join([author.name for author in author_list])}",
file=arxivoutput)
if __name__ == '__main__':
main()
